According to Bernoulli's theorem, in case of steady flow of incompressible and non-viscous liquid through a tube of non-uniform cross-section, the sum of the pressure, the potential energy per unit volume and the kinetic energy per unit volume is same at every point in the tube, i.e., P+ρgh+21ρv2= constant Dividing this expression by ρg, we have ρgP+2gv2+h= constant In this expression ρgP is called the 'pressure head', 2gv2 the 'velocity head' and h the 'gravitational head'.
